South Korea - every train station and halt drawn from OpenStreetMap data. Stations are staffed or significant stops with facilities — ticket offices, waiting rooms, or platform infrastructure. Halts are minimal stopping points, typically unstaffed, and may be request stops served by selected services only. The distinction is shown visually: the spacing between stations on intercity corridors contrasts sharply with the close-packed stop patterns of urban commuter networks.
